Guest Wi-Fi requests at Orvane Labs are handled at the reception desk, not by IT. Visitors should be directed to the small kiosk beside the main desk in the Fennick Building lobby, where they can self-register for a 24-hour guest account. New starters covering reception shifts should know that the kiosk reboots nightly at 03:00 and occasionally needs a manual restart in the morning. To unlock the kiosk cabinet and reset the unit, you'll need the reception door pass below.

badge for tajeg-kagap: bdg-EWZTJN-83588199

Step 4: Migrate the Sproutline watering scheduler to the new config format. Stop the scheduler daemon, back up the old settings file, and run the converter script once. Zones and moisture thresholds carry over automatically; only the timezone key must be set by hand. After conversion, the service should start with the following values.

config for bahop-baduf:
[kasion]
team = lamath
access_code = ac_d807e5
host = kasion.paliqcloud.corp
port = 4000
owner = julix.tamvan
peer = frair.qorvelsoft.local

# Tracing config for the Opalrun plugin gateway.
# All inbound requests get a trace ID at the edge; propagate it
# via the X-Opalrun-Trace header or your spans will orphan.
# Plugins must not mint their own IDs. Sampling defaults to 10%;
# override with TRACE_SAMPLE_RATE if you need full capture locally.
# The collector rejects unauthenticated exports, so every plugin
# env file needs the exporter credential. The next line sets it.

secret setting of fawig-tawip: RELAY_SECRET3=e04